Per impostazione predefinita, tutti i componenti e i layout sezione sono disponibili per gli sviluppatori di un sito. In alcuni casi può essere necessario nascondere un componente o un layout sezione in modo che non sia disponibile quando si utilizza un tema particolare. Ad esempio, se si desidera ottenere un aspetto coerente che non utilizzi componenti pulsante o layout sezione con dispositivo di scorrimento, è possibile nascondere tali elementi in un tema modificando il file components.json del tema.
Per nascondere i componenti e i layout sezione in un tema, effettuare le operazioni riportate di seguito.
hidden su true.
"type":"scs-button", "id":"scs-button", "hidden":true
"type":"scs-sectionlayout", "id":"scs-sl-slider", "hidden":true
L'immissione completa nel file components.json per nascondere sia il componente pulsante che il layout sezione con dispositivo di scorrimento sarebbe la seguente:
[
{
"name":"",
"list":[
{
"type":"scs-button",
"id":"scs-button",
"hidden":true
},
{
"type":"scs-sectionlayout",
"id":"scs-sl-slider",
"hidden":true
}
]
},
{
"name": "Starter",
"list": [
{
"type": "component",
"id": "StarterComponent",
"themed": true
},
{
"type": "component",
"id": "StarterFooter",
"themed": true
}
]
}
]